INTEL BRIEF 2 â Leadership Behavioral Analysis
Priority: Assess where decision capacity now creates the highest impact.
Three HUMINT variables typically structure repositioning:
âą Operational trust (field execution vs central control)
âą Decision predictability (ability to stabilize complex ecosystems)
âą Internal political compatibility (implicit alignment with power centers)
Key signal: A shift from center â territories often reflects execution security or next-cycle preparation logic.
